为何电脑上的RPC服务器会出现不可用的情况?

avatar
作者
猴君
阅读量:0
RPC服务器不可用的原因可能包括网络连接问题、防火墙设置阻止通信、服务未启动或崩溃、配置错误、资源耗尽以及病毒或恶意软件感染等。

电脑上RPC服务器不可用是一个常见的技术问题,它可能导致用户无***常访问网络资源或使用某些服务,下面将详细解释这一问题的原因:

为何电脑上的RPC服务器会出现不可用的情况?

一、RPC服务器概述

RPC(远程过程调用)是一种通过网络从远程计算机程序上请求服务,而不需要了解底层网络技术的协议,它在Windows操作系统中扮演着重要角色,用于各种进程之间的通信和数据传输,当RPC服务器不可用时,意味着这些通信和数据传输过程被中断,从而导致各种错误提示和服务中断。

二、常见原因及解决方法

1、服务未启动

原因:RPC服务器作为一个独立的服务,需要在计算机上启动才能正常工作,如果该服务未启动或已停止运行,就会导致RPC服务器不可用。

解决方法:按下Win + R键打开“运行”对话框,输入services.msc并按回车键,在服务列表中找到“Remote Procedure Call (RPC)”服务,检查其状态是否为“正在运行”,并将其启动类型设置为“自动”,如果服务未启动,右键点击选择“启动”。

2、防火墙设置

原因:防火墙可能会阻止RPC服务器的通信,特别是当防火墙规则配置不当或过于严格时。

解决方法:检查防火墙设置,确保允许RPC服务器的通信,对于Windows Defender防火墙,可以通过“控制面板” > “系统和安全” > “Windows Defender 防火墙” > “允许应用通过Windows Defender 防火墙进行通信”来设置,确保“远程协助”等与RPC相关的选项被勾选。

3、网络连接问题

为何电脑上的RPC服务器会出现不可用的情况?

原因:RPC服务器需要通过网络进行通信,如果网络连接不稳定或断开,就会导致RPC服务器不可用。

解决方法:检查网络连接是否正常,可以尝试重新启动路由器或调整网络设置,对于无线连接,可以尝试重新连接无线网络或移动到信号更好的位置。

4、配置错误

原因:RPC服务器的配置可能出错,导致服务器无***常工作,配置文件中的端口号、身份验证方式等设置有误。

解决方法:检查RPC服务器的配置文件或设置,确保其与所需的网络环境相匹配,对于Windows系统,可以在注册表编辑器中查找相关条目并进行修改(注意备份注册表)。

5、病毒或恶意软件感染

原因:计算机可能被病毒或恶意软件感染,导致RPC服务器无***常工作。

解决方法:运行杀毒软件或安全扫描程序,确保系统没有恶意软件存在,保持系统和杀毒软件的更新,以防止新的威胁。

为何电脑上的RPC服务器会出现不可用的情况?

6、系统错误或资源耗尽

原因:有时RPC服务器不可用是由操作系统或其他系统错误引起的,计算机的资源(如内存、CPU等)不足也可能导致RPC服务器无***常工作。

解决方法:尝试重新启动计算机以重置系统状态,如果问题仍然存在,可以考虑增加计算机的硬件资源或优化系统性能。

原因类别 具体原因 解决方法
服务问题 RPC服务未启动或已停止 确保服务处于运行状态,并设置为自动启动
防火墙设置 防火墙阻止RPC通信 检查并调整防火墙设置,允许RPC通信
网络问题 网络连接不稳定或断开 检查并修复网络连接
配置错误 RPC服务器配置错误 检查并修正配置文件或设置
安全威胁 病毒或恶意软件感染 运行杀毒软件进行扫描和清除
系统问题 操作系统错误或资源耗尽 重启计算机,增加硬件资源或优化系统性能

四、相关FAQs

Q1: 如果RPC服务器仍然不可用,应该怎么办?

如果上述方法都不能解决问题,建议联系技术支持或搜索相关论坛、社区获取更多帮助,可能需要更深入的诊断和专业的解决方案。

Q2: 如何预防RPC服务器不可用的问题?

为了预防RPC服务器不可用的问题,可以定期检查RPC服务的状态和配置,确保网络连接稳定,及时更新系统和杀毒软件,避免安装未知来源的软件,以及定期备份重要数据。

    广告一刻

    为您即时展示最新活动产品广告消息,让您随时掌握产品活动新动态!